Ellen MacArthur is to be made a dame as she gets a hero's welcome after sailing around the world solo in record time
Thousands of people travelled from across Britain to welcome her home, refusing to be deterred by squally showers sweeping across the coast.
"This is nothing compared to what she has been through. She is a hero," said Diana Ledger, huddled beneath her umbrella.
Jo Moore took two days off work and drove 6-1/2 hours from London.
"She's absolutely phenomenal. We've followed her throughout the trip and had to be here today," she said. "It's an amazing achievement -- more people have been in space than have sailed solo round the world without stopping."
Pat Tomlinson, 42, had travelled from Carlisle. She said: "We got here at 3.30am and I slept in the car.
"Ellen is really a heroine as far as I am concerned. Everyone should look at her and realise that if they follow their dreams they can do it."
Prime Minister Tony Blair said "The whole country is very proud of Ellen MacArthur."
The Prince of Wales sent "heartfelt congratulations" and added: "The whole of the United Kingdom is, I know, delighted by your success."
